EPF interest not yet received? Check in minutes with these 3 methods

July 24, 2026 by Uma Shankar

Employees’ Provident Fund Organization (EPFO) has started depositing 8.25% interest in EPF accounts for the financial year 2025-26. Many members have also started receiving SMS regarding deposit of interest. If you have not received any message from EPFO ​​yet, there is no need to panic. Interest is not credited to all accounts simultaneously, but in a phase-wise manner. Therefore, it may take some time for interest to appear in your account.

Instead of waiting for SMS, you can easily check whether the interest has been deposited in your PF account or not. For this, EPFO ​​has provided many official facilities.

The work of depositing interest started from July 15.

EPFO has started depositing 8.25% interest in accounts for the financial year 2025-26 from July 15, 2026. This process is going on in different batches. So if the balance update is not visible right now, it will start appearing in your account after some time.

1. Check by viewing the passbook on EPFO ​​portal.

The easiest way is to log in to the Unified Member Portal of EPFO.

  • Go to ‘Member Passbook’ section.
  • Log in by entering your UAN and password.
  • Here you will see complete information about opening and closing balance, employee and employer contribution, PF transfer and interest.
  • If interest has been deposited, it will be visible in the passbook.

2. Know PF balance by giving missed call

If your mobile number is registered with UAN, then you can get the PF balance information by giving a missed call from your registered mobile number on 011-22901406. For this, it is necessary that your Aadhaar, PAN and bank account are linked (seeded) with UAN. This service is completely free.

3. Check balance by sending SMS

You can also get information about your PF balance and last contribution by sending SMS to 7738299899.

Type message for this:

EPFOHO UAN ENG

If information is needed in another language, write the first three letters of that language in place of ENG. For example, write MAR for Marathi. Keep in mind that your UAN should be linked to Aadhaar, PAN and bank account.

Will there be loss if interest is received late?

No. Even if interest is deposited late in your account, you will not suffer any loss. According to paragraph 60 of the EPF Scheme, 1952, interest is calculated on the basis of running balance of every month, even if it is deposited in the account at the end of the financial year. That is, EPFO ​​adds interest on the balance of every month and credits it in the account at the end of the year. Therefore, even if there is a delay in deposit of interest, the member gets full interest as per the declared rate.
